possiamo avere dati di tipo array in sql server 2008 Attualmente sto usando il valore separati da virgola di essere trattato come valore di matricepossiamo avere dati di tipo array in sql server 2008
6
A
risposta
8
SQL Server 2005 + supporta le variabili con valori di tabella :
declare @arr table (col1 int)
insert @arr (col1) values (3), (1), (4)
Questi sono equivalenti agli array.
+0
Le variabili di tabella sono 2000+ –
2
tabelle definite dall'utente:
Se volete saperne di più, questo articolo è ampiamente riferimento:
http://www.sommarskog.se/arrays-in-sql-2008.html
parametri Tabella di valore sono state introdotte in SQL Server 2008.
4
È possibile utilizzare invece:
1. Table
2. Temporary table
3. Table variable (2005+)
4. Table-valued parameters (2008+)
Problemi correlati
- 1. Tipo di dati XML in SQL Server 2008 Query
- 2. Gerarchia di SQL Server 2008 Tipo di dati Prestazioni?
- 3. Inserire dati UTF8 in SQL Server 2008
- 4. Tipo dati ora NHibernate e SQL 2008
- 5. come avere un doppio ciclo while in sql server 2008
- 6. SQL Server 2008 Dati verticali su orizzontale
- 7. come è possibile utilizzare il tipo di dati GUID in SQL Server 2008?
- 8. Visualizza dati di una tabella in SQL Server 2008
- 9. SQL Server Tipo di dati esadecimali
- 10. Qualsiasi utente ha utilizzato il tipo HierarchialID di SQl Server 2008 per archiviare i dati genealogici
- 11. Quanto è buono il tipo di dati geografici in SQL Server 2008?
- 12. Il tipo di dati ora in SQL Server 2008 R2 supporta Entityframework con MVC4
- 13. Possiamo avere più "WITH AS" in singolo sql - Oracle SQL
- 14. viste aggiornabili - SQL Server 2008
- 15. SQL Server equivalente al tipo di dati enum MySQL?
- 16. Confronto di temporizzazione in SQL Server 2008
- 17. Errore di registrazione in SQL Server 2008
- 18. Memorizzazione di un secondo intercalare in SQL Server 2008
- 19. Utilizzando PIVOT in SQL Server 2008
- 20. Salva array di byte in SQL Server
- 21. Mappatura NHibernate per Gerarchia di SQL Server 2008 Tipo di dati
- 22. SQL Server 2008 best practice di backup
- 23. Unisci due tabelle in SQL Server 2008
- 24. Loop Join in SQL Server 2008
- 25. Installazione di Elmah con SQL Server 2008
- 26. Downgrade di SQL Server 2008 a SQL Server 2005
- 27. Microsoft SQL Server 2005/2008: tipo di dati XML vs text/varchar
- 28. Quale tipo di dati è GUID nel server SQL?
- 29. Aggiornamento da SQL Server 2008 Express a 2008 Developer
- 30. Sql Server 2008 - Eliminazione di un sinonimo
Perché avete bisogno di matrice in una query SQL? Qual'è il tuo piano? – YvesR
Se hai bisogno di questo come campo in un'altra tabella, è generalmente una buona idea creare una nuova tabella, con una riga per ogni elemento dell'array. –
@GordonLinoff: non se si dispone di migliaia di (righe e) colonne in ogni matrice. –